This feature has been added in the 3.4 release of AFS. This change,
together with the database preferences in 3.4, will make it much
easier for large organizations to expand AFS throughout their
environment.

Note that it was only the protection server that was modified. All the
other database servers always did give out r/o info even when not in a
quorum.
